About the Book
More than 16,000 Gibraltarians were ripped from their homes during World War II. This is the true story of Violet Alvarez as a young girl experiencing the evacuation, the London Blitz, and extreme conditions of camps in Ireland. It is a story of triumph and survival for all who have experienced the trauma of war.
